【Word】敬称「様」を自動で付ける!データによって「御中」を使い分ける条件分岐

【Word】敬称「様」を自動で付ける!データによって「御中」を使い分ける条件分岐
🛡️ 超解決

Wordの差し込み印刷機能を利用して案内状や請求書を作成する際、宛先が個人の場合は様、法人の場合は御中という敬称を自動的に使い分ける仕組みは、ビジネス文書の品質を維持するために極めて重要です。
多くのユーザーはExcel側で敬称列を作成し、手作業で入力したデータをそのままWordに読み込ませますが、この方法では名簿の更新時に敬称の付け忘れや入力ミスのズレを招くリスクがあります。
Wordの解析エンジンに対してデータの有無や内容を数学的に判定させる条件分岐フィールドを組み込むことで、本文のデータ構成を変えることなく、出力の瞬間だけを最適な敬称に一掃して整えることが可能になります。
Word内部で動作するIf…Then…Elseという命令を活用すれば、会社名があるときは御中を表示し、ないときは様を表示するという高度な制御を最短距離で実現できます。
本記事では、Wordの条件分岐機能を用いて敬称を自動で使い分けるための具体的な操作手順と、情報の揃いを守るための管理手法について詳しく提示します。

【要点】Wordの条件分岐で敬称を自動化し揃いを整える3つの重要操作

  • 「If…Then…Else」ルールを挿入しデータの有無を数学的に判定する: 特定の列に文字が入っているかどうかで表示内容を一掃して切り替える手順を守ります。
  • フィールドコードを露出し「様」と「御中」の描画座標を微調整する: ALT+F9キーを叩いて内部命令を確認し、スペースの有無や文字の揃いを正しく管理する工程を徹底します。
  • Excel名簿の項目名を正確に定義しWordのポインタと同期させる: 解析エンジンが参照すべきデータの所在を数学的に固定し、情報の不一致を解決する設定を適切に運用します。

ADVERTISEMENT

目次

1.Wordの条件分岐(IFフィールド)が敬称を制御する仕組み

Wordが宛先に応じて敬称を自動で出し分けられるのは、フィールドコードという動的なプログラム命令がデータベースの各値をスキャンし、真偽判定を行っているためです。

1-1.If命令によるデータの種類判定ルール

Wordの差し込み印刷におけるIfフィールドは、もしAならばBを表示し、そうでなければCを表示せよという数学的な分岐ロジックに基づいています。
例えば、会社名という列が空白でない場合という条件を設定すると、Wordの解析エンジンは各レコードを読み取るたびにその座標にデータが存在するかを点検します。データがあれば御中という文字列をメモリに展開し、空であれば様を描画します。
Windows環境でもmacOS環境でも、Wordはこの共通の構造解析アルゴリズムを保持しています。情報の揃いを整えるためには、単なる文字の置き換えではなく、Wordのシステムに判断基準を定着させる手順が必要になります。

1-2.フィールド属性と描画エンジンの同期ロジック

Word内部では、この分岐命令は{IF}という中括弧で囲まれたコードとして管理されます。これは通常のテキストとは異なり、印刷やプレビューの瞬間にだけ実行される動的な描画レイヤーです。
管理の遅れを防ぐためには、Wordのシステムに対して、どの列の名前を判定の目印にするかを正確に教える手順が不可欠となります。これにより、Excel側のデータを一行ずつ修正する手間を一掃し、清潔で整合性の取れた大量の資料を一瞬で完成させることが可能になります。この仕組みを正しく組み込むことで、宛先が増えても手作業によるズレが起きない仕組みが整います。

お探しの解決策が見つからない場合は、こちらの「Wordトラブル完全解決データベース」で他のエラー原因や解決策をチェックしてみてください。

2.敬称を自動で出し分け連動させる具体的な手順

Excel名簿との連結を前提に、Word上の座標へ条件分岐フィールドを一掃して配置するための操作ステップを詳しく説明します。

2-1.「If…Then…Else」ルールを起動し条件を定義する手順

Wordの画面から直感的に分岐ルールを構築するための、最も基本的な操作手順です。

  1. Wordを起動し、Excel名簿を読み込ませた差し込み印刷用文書を開きます。
  2. 敬称を表示させたい座標、例えば≪氏名≫フィールドの直後にカーソルを正確に置きます。
  3. リボンメニューの「差し込み文書」タブを左クリックして叩きます。
  4. 「文章入力とフィールドの挿入」グループにある「ルール」アイコンを左クリックします。
  5. メニューの中から「If…Then…Else」を左クリックして選択します。
  6. 表示された窓で、フィールド名に「会社名」、比較に「空白ではない」を一掃して正確に指定します。
  7. 「挿入する文字列」に「御中」、「それ以外に挿入する文字列」に「様」と半角の隙間なく入力します。
  8. 「OK」を叩いて確定させます。

操作の遅れを排除し、正確な手順でWordの解析フラグを更新することが重要です。

2-2.フィールドコードを直接編集し表示を安定させる手法

自動生成されたコードを微調整し、情報の揃いを整えるための正確な手順です。

  1. 挿入した敬称の座標でキーボードの「ALT」キーを押し込みながら「F9」キーを一度叩きます。
  2. 画面上に「{ IF { MERGEFIELD 会社名 } <> “” “御中” “様” }」といったコードが一掃して現れたことを点検します。
  3. もし氏名と敬称の間にスペースを入れたい場合は、様や御中の直前に半角または全角のスペースを数学的に書き足します。
  4. 再度「ALT+F9」を叩いて表示を元に戻します。
  5. 「F9」キーを叩いて最新の情報へ更新します。

この手順を履行することで、Word内部の描画フラグが最新の状態に書き換わり、情報の不一致が最短距離で解消されます。揃いを整えるための基本的な管理手法です。

3.レイアウトの不一致を一掃し表示を安定させる手順

データの有無によって文字の配置が崩れる不備を、詳細な設定によって解決するための操作ステップを解説します。

3-1.「結果のプレビュー」で全宛先の揃いを点検する手順

定義したルールが全レコードで正しく機能しているか、一掃して確認するための正確な手順です。

  1. 「差し込み文書」タブの「結果のプレビュー」を左クリックして叩きます。
  2. レコード移動ボタンを使い、会社名がある宛先と、個人名のみの宛先の両方を順番に表示させます。
  3. それぞれのケースで、敬称が正しく切り替わり、かつ文字の高さや位置のズレがないか点検します。
  4. もし特定の宛先で文字が重なっている場合は、段落の行間設定を一掃して固定する手順を履行します。

この操作により、Wordは全レコードに対して統一された見た目を提供し、情報の揃いを整えます。配置のズレを防ぐための不可欠な設定となります。

3-2.入れ子構造(ネスト)で複数の敬称を使い分ける手法

会社名、部署名、個人名が混在する複雑な名簿を数学的に処理する手順です。

  1. 一つのIfフィールドの中に、さらに別のIfフィールドを書き込むことで、3段階以上の分岐を定義できます。
  2. 「個人名があれば様、なければ部署名を確認し、部署名があれば御中、それもなければ会社名に御中」という優先順位を一掃して構築します。
  3. ALT+F9でコードを露出し、中括弧を数学的に正しく配置して情報の重なりを解決します。

この手法を徹底することで、Word内部の描画エンジンが全レコードを正確に処理し、管理の遅れを抑えた高品質な資料を完成させることができます。管理の遅れを防ぐために重要です。

ADVERTISEMENT

4.敬称の自動使い分けに関するトラブル解決10選

手順を守っても正しく表示されない不備や、特定の状況で起きる問題を解消するための対処法です。

解決1:プレビューを叩いても、全ての宛先が「様」になってしまいます。

これは条件式の比較対象である「会社名」フィールドがWordに正しく認識されていないズレが原因です。解決には、ALT+F9でコードを表示させ、フィールド名が一掃してExcelの列名と一致しているか確認する手順を履行してください。Wordが数学的なポインタを再定義し、揃いが回復します。

解決2:「御中」と「様」の両方が表示されて二重になります。

これはIfルールの外部に、手書きした敬称が残っている不一致が生じています。解決には、本文内のフィールドコード以外の場所にある「様」を一掃して削除する手順を徹底してください。Wordの解析エンジンは、コード内の指定した文字だけを描画します。

解決3:ALT+F9を叩いても、英語のコードが表示されません。

これはノートパソコン等でFnキーを同時に叩く必要があるキー座標の不一致が原因です。解決には、Fnキーを押し込みながらALT+F9を正確に叩く手順を徹底してください。Wordが数学的な内部構造レイヤーを一掃して露出させます。

解決4:会社名の後に全角スペースが入り、御中が右にズレてしまいます。

Excel側のデータ末尾に不要なスペースが紛れ込んでいる不和が原因です。解決には、Excel側の文字を一掃して点検するか、Wordのコード内で様や御中の前にあるスペースを削除する手順を徹底してください。情報の整合性が回復します。

解決5:macOS版のWordで「ルール」メニューが見当たりません。

Mac版でも操作は共通ですが、差し込み印刷マネージャーのパレットを使用する手順が最も確実です。システム全体の揃いを整えることで、Windows版とファイルをやり取りする際のデザインのズレも一掃できます。座標の不一致を未然に防ぐことが可能です。

解決6:スマホ版のWordアプリで条件分岐の編集はできますか。

モバイル版WordアプリはIfフィールドの詳細な挿入や属性編集に制限があります。解決には、PC版のWordでルールを固定したファイルを保存し、クラウド経由でスマホへ同期させる手順を徹底してください。スマホ環境では完成された資料の閲覧が最適です。

解決7:敬称だけフォントが小さくなってしまいます。

これはIfフィールド内に挿入した文字に、周囲と異なるスタイルが吸着しているためです。解決には、ALT+F9でコードを表示し、様や御中の部分をドラッグ選択してフォント設定を一掃してやり直す手順を履行してください。情報の揃いが正確になります。

解決8:マクロを使って全文書の敬称を一括で自動化できますか。

はい、VBAを使用して「ActiveDocument.MailMerge.Fields.AddIf」を実行し、数学的な判定条件を一掃して定着させる自動化が可能です。これにより、管理の遅れを排除し、大量のフィールドがあっても正確な揃いを整えることができます。不可欠な管理手法です。

解決9:PDFに出力すると、特定の宛先だけ敬称が消えてしまいます。

これはWord側の問題ではなく、PDF変換時のフォント埋め込み設定の不和が原因です。解決には、保存オプションからフォントをファイルに埋め込むをオンにする手順を徹底してください。描画の不和を一掃し、情報の整合性が守られます。

解決10:すべての設定を試しましたが、分岐が全く機能しません。

Wordの設定ではなく、Excel側のシート内に複数のテーブルが乱立している不一致が考えられます。解決には、名簿範囲のみを選択して新しいExcelブックへ「値として貼り付け」をしてから保存し、データソースを再連結する手順を履行してください。これが最善の再構築手順です。

5.Wordの敬称管理手法と情報の整合性の特性比較表

名簿の規模や敬称の複雑さに合わせて、どの管理手法を採用すべきか以下の表で判断してください。

管理手法 Word内部での処理ルール 入力ミスの起きにくさ 推奨されるシーン
Ifフィールド(自動) データの有無を数学的に判定し文字を生成。 最高。 個人と法人が混在する大規模名簿。
Excel敬称列(手動) Excelの入力値をそのまま座標へ転写。 低い。 先生や閣下など特殊な敬称が多い時。
住所ブロック機能 標準的な住所構成を一塊として描画。 中程度。 形式が決まったハガキの宛名。
差し込み後の修正 結合後の全ページを個別座標で編集。 なし(非効率)。 数件程度の極小規模な手直し。

6.まとめ

Wordで敬称「様」を自動で付け、データによって「御中」を使い分ける問題を解消する手順は、リボンメニューの「ルール」から「If…Then…Else」を正確に起動してデータの有無を数学的に判定するフラグを立て、さらに様や御中という描画テキストを一掃して定義する操作です。
描画エンジンの解析対象を固定のテキストから条件に基づいた動的な変数へ一掃して切り替え、不適切な手書き入力を上書きすることで、表示のズレや情報の欠落を抑えた高品質な文書管理が完成します。
表示の乱れや座標の不一致が続く際は、Excel側のタイトル行設定やWord側のフィールドコード表示オプションを正確に点検し、Wordの仕様に基づいた正しい手法で情報を整えてください。

📝
Wordトラブル完全解決データベース この記事以外にも、Wordのエラーや不具合の解決策を多数まとめています。困った時の逆引きに活用してください。

ADVERTISEMENT

この記事の監修者
📈

超解決 Excel・Word研究班

企業のDX支援や業務効率化を専門とする技術者チーム。20年以上のExcel・Word運用改善実績に基づき、不具合の根本原因と最短の解決策を監修しています。ExcelとWordを使った「やりたいこと」「困っていること」「より便利な使い方」をクライアントの視点で丁寧に提供します。

📘
超解決 Word検定 あなたのWord実務能力を3分で測定!【1級・2級・3級】